The file name represents a fundamental component of the virtual appliance package for Dell EMC SmartFabric OS10 .

: .vmdk (Virtual Machine Disk). While native to VMware, it is frequently converted for use in other hypervisors.

: Often found within the "OS10 Virtualization" software package, which allows network engineers to run a virtual switch (often referred to as OS10V ) on platforms like VMware ESXi, Workstation, or network simulation tools like EVE-NG and GNS3. Common Use Cases in Lab Environments

The "os10-disk-1.0.0.vmdk" file is a virtual disk image file used in VMware virtualization environments. VMDK (Virtual Machine Disk) is a file format used to store virtual machine (VM) data, including the operating system, applications, and data.
